## Sealed Exam-Paper Delivery — Receiving Site Guidance

Papers for the Orvale certification sitting arrive in tamper-evident satchels from the Hemlow print facility. On arrival, the receiving site checks the satchel count against the manifest and inspects every seal before signing. Do not open any satchel before the invigilation lead is present; store them in the locked press room until the morning of the sitting. The courier hand-over is governed by the single instruction that follows.

drop instructions, hahip-badug: the quenox ralath courier leaves the kaseth fraiel rusiel tameth belys istdor ralion giliel ledger at gate 7830 under passcode 165413

// Sets up the client for Proseline, our internal documentation linter
// service. Note for review: the client enforces TLS and a 5s timeout,
// and all lint rulesets are fetched read-only, so the blast radius of
// this credential is limited to rule retrieval. Per convention, the
// service key is declared immediately below.

gateway credential: vxb3-o9a

**Action item (PM-214, Coldvault archival):** Automate archiving of cold storage buckets older than the retention cutoff. Manual sweeps missed two regions last quarter and blew the storage budget. Owner: infra rotation. Sweep cadence, batch size, and age thresholds must be config-driven, not hardcoded, so on-call can tune under load. Dry-run mode required before first prod run. Proposed defaults for review at sync are below.

limits module of fahog-kahop:
CAPS = {
    "fraeth": 189,
    "drumir": 842,
}

Ticket: Crashfunnel ingest key expired again. Heads up, support folks — the mobile crash-report pipeline for the Plumwire app stopped accepting uploads around midnight because the ingest credential hit its 90-day expiry. Symptom is a flood of 401s in the uploader logs and an empty dashboard, not an actual crash drought. Tam already minted a replacement on the Crashfunnel admin panel, so just swap it into the uploader config. Here's the new key for the ingest service:

API key for bageg-kajef: vxb2-ss